Barbara "Barb" Frame Obituary

Barbara Frame, age 84 of Thornton, WV, departed this life and went into the open arms of her Lord and Savior, Jesus, on Tuesday, April 17, 2024.She was born July 4, 1939, in Evansville, WV, a daughter of the late Wade Monroe and Stella Pearl (Williams) Wolfe.  On the day Barbara was born, her mother, who had been hoeing in the cornfield, summoned her husband to drive to Denver, WV, to ‘fetch” her mother, Bessie Williams, to be midwife with God’s help, to welcome her first granddaughter, Barbara, into the world. She is survived by two children: her son, Stephen “Steve” and Ingrid Frame of Hedgesville, WV, and a daughter, Melissa and Roger Bolyard of Etam, WV; grandchildren, Kaitlynd Bolyard and fiancée Christopher Dunaway, Brooklyn Bolyard, and Addison Bolyard, all of Etam, WV; Jebediah Frame and Tobias “Toby” Frame of Hedgesville, WV; one brother, Neil Wolfe of Evansville, WV; one sister, Carol Hershman of Evansville, WV; and one sister-in-law, Peggy Harvey of Joppa, Maryland. Two canine friends, Champ Frame and Sarge Huff, also preceded her in death.Barb graduated from Fellowsville High School with the Class of 1957, graduated from Alderson Broaddus College, and then graduated from WV University with a master’s degree in elementary education.While at Alderson Broaddus College, Barb met and married her sweetheart, Ira “Dick” Frame, on September 9, 1960, at Evansville United Methodist Church. They were married for 59 years, 11 months, and 24 days, before Dick’s death on September 3, 2020.She loved her children, grandchildren and friends dearly!While teaching was her career and there were many, many students that Mrs. Frame impacted over the years, Barb and Dick enjoyed packing hundreds and hundreds and hundreds of Operation Christmas Child shoeboxes each year with special friends for Samaritan’s Purse. “Let the children come to Me; do not hinder them, for to such belongs the kingdom of God.” Mark 10:14The mission of Operation Christmas Child is to demonstrate God’s love in a tangible way to children in need around the world. Through this project, Samaritan’s Purse partners with volunteers like Barb and Dick to share the Good News of Jesus Christ and make disciples of the nations.Also near and dear to Barb’s heart was Women’s Christian Temperance Union (WCTU),  which strives to educate and legislate the public on economic, moral and safety issues affecting our country and to encourage good citizenship. For many years, Barb served in the education department and coordinated the coloring sheet and poster contests for local schools. She also served in the legislative department and was the local WCTU legislative director. Barb was honored to work with WCTU members Mama Christy and her family plus Loretta, Regina and Mary of Preston County.
